Though I was only a prep school negro for one school calendar year, my senior year of high school, the film directed by Andre Robert Lee still resonated. Being a young black girl that came from humble beginnings the issues of assimilation and code-switching were especially relevant. In the film, Lee sets out on a journey to make sense of his experiences while attending one of the most elite private schools in the country. While doing so Lee discovers much more about familial love as he reflects back on the past.
